Noida-based firm sacks VP for molesting colleague

Religare Finevest Limited on Saturday sacked its vice-president G Krishnan, 38, who was arrested recently for allegedly molesting a colleague.

The company, in a statement issued on Saturday, said that it had terminated Krishnan’s services and was conducting an internal inquiry into the matter. It said that the company would cooperate with the Noida police in the investigation process.

“We have terminated the services of vice-president G Krishnan. The action has been taken after an employee filed an FIR with the Noida police, charging Krishnan with sexual harassment,” the statement said.

It further stated, “Though the complainant did not escalate the matter internally, we took note as soon as it came to our notice. At present, we are conducting an internal inquiry. The result of the probe will be provided to the police/ investigating authorities.”

Krishnan was arrested after a woman colleague filed a police complaint, alleging that he used to call her to his cabin and molest her. Krishnan was arrested on Thursday from his residence in Sector 28.
